Spotify has introduced a new certification tool called “Verified by Spotify” to help users distinguish between music created by humans and that generated by artificial intelligence (AI). This initiative comes as AI becomes increasingly capable of producing realistic content, making it challenging to differentiate between human and AI creations. The “Verified by Spotify” badge will appear on the profiles of artists who have been confirmed as human, providing listeners with more transparency and insight into the music they discover. Spotify aims to ensure the authenticity of music by looking for signs of a real artist presence, such as concert dates and social media links. While some artists may not immediately receive the badge, Spotify will continue to verify artists over time. This move highlights the growing impact of AI in creative industries and the importance of maintaining trust in the authenticity of artistic content.
